Home
last modified time | relevance | path

Searched refs:mmio_flush_writes (Results 1 – 8 of 8) sorted by relevance

/freebsd/contrib/ofed/include/
H A Dudma_barrier.h198 #define mmio_flush_writes() asm volatile("lock; addl $0,0(%%esp) " ::: "memory") macro
200 #define mmio_flush_writes() asm volatile("sfence" ::: "memory") macro
202 #define mmio_flush_writes() asm volatile("sync" ::: "memory") macro
204 #define mmio_flush_writes() asm volatile("sync" ::: "memory") macro
206 #define mmio_flush_writes() asm volatile("fwb" ::: "memory") macro
208 #define mmio_flush_writes() asm volatile("membar #StoreStore" ::: "memory") macro
210 #define mmio_flush_writes() asm volatile("dsb st" ::: "memory"); macro
212 #define mmio_flush_writes() asm volatile("" ::: "memory") macro
214 #define mmio_flush_writes() mips_sync() macro
216 #define mmio_flush_writes() dmb() macro
[all …]
/freebsd/contrib/ofed/libcxgb4/
H A Dt4.h492 mmio_flush_writes(); in t4_ring_sq_db()
504 mmio_flush_writes(); in t4_ring_sq_db()
518 mmio_flush_writes(); in t4_ring_sq_db()
541 mmio_flush_writes(); in t4_ring_rq_db()
H A Dqp.c78 mmio_flush_writes(); in copy_wr_to_sq()
H A Dverbs.c590 mmio_flush_writes(); in reset_qp()
/freebsd/contrib/ofed/libbnxtre/
H A Ddb.c372 mmio_flush_writes(); in bnxt_re_fill_ppp()
382 mmio_flush_writes(); in bnxt_re_fill_push_wcb()
/freebsd/contrib/ofed/libmlx4/
H A Dqp.c485 mmio_flush_writes(); in mlx4_post_send()
/freebsd/contrib/ofed/libmlx5/
H A Dqp.c958 mmio_flush_writes(); in _mlx5_post_send()
H A Dcq.c1307 mmio_flush_writes(); in mlx5_arm_cq()